Serving 293 students in grades Kindergarten-5, Horace Mann Elementary - 07 ranks in the bottom 50% of all schools in South Dakota for overall test scores (math proficiency is bottom 50%, and reading proficiency is bottom 50%).
The percentage of students achieving proficiency in math is 20-24% (which is lower than the South Dakota state average of 42%). The percentage of students achieving proficiency in reading/language arts is 15-19% (which is lower than the South Dakota state average of 51%).
The student:teacher ratio of 15:1 is higher than the South Dakota state level of 12:1.
Minority enrollment is 76% of the student body (majority American Indian), which is higher than the South Dakota state average of 33% (majority American Indian and Hispanic).

Horace Mann Elementary - 07's student population of 293 students has declined by 7% over five school years.
The teacher population of 20 teachers has declined by 9% over five school years.
